4차 산업혁명 시대를 이끄는 핵심 동력, 컴퓨터공학! 💡 소프트웨어 개발, 인공지능, 빅데이터, 정보 보안, 네트워크, 사물인터넷(IoT) 등 컴퓨터공학은 우리 생활과 산업 전반에 혁신적인 변화를 가져오고 있습니다. 창의적인 아이디어와 논리적인 사고로 세상을 바꾸는 IT 전문가를 꿈꾼다면 컴퓨터공학과는 최고의 선택이 될 것입니다. **2022 개정 교육과정**과 **고교학점제**는 여러분이 미래 컴퓨터공학도로서 필요한 탄탄한 수학적·과학적 기초와 문제 해결 능력, 그리고 협업 역량을 기를 수 있도록 다양한 선택의 길을 제시합니다.
"컴퓨터공학과에 진학하려면 어떤 과목을 선택해야 할까?", "프로그래밍 능력과 컴퓨팅 사고력을 키우려면 어떤 학습이 중요할까?" 이 가이드가 그 해답을 제시해 드립니다. 컴퓨터공학과 진학을 희망하는 고등학생 여러분을 위해, 각 교과 영역별 추천 과목과 그 이유를 상세히 안내해 드리겠습니다. 여러분의 IT 전문가의 꿈, 선택과목부터 전략적으로 코딩해 보세요! 🚀👨💻

컴퓨터공학과 맞춤 선택과목 전략! 교과 영역별 완전 분석
I. 컴퓨팅 사고의 핵심! 수학 교과 선택 전략 🔢
컴퓨터공학은 논리적 사고와 수학적 원리를 기반으로 합니다. 알고리즘 설계, 데이터 구조, 인공지능, 정보 보안 등 모든 분야에서 수학적 역량은 필수적입니다.
✨ 컴퓨터공학과 지망생을 위한 추천 수학 과목: (과목명을 클릭하면 상세 설명으로 이동합니다)
- 공통수학1 & 공통수학2 (공통과목, 5단계 성취도(A-E) 및 석차등급 산출)
방정식, 함수, 집합과 명제, 경우의 수 등 수학의 기본 개념은 프로그래밍의 논리 구조, 알고리즘 설계, 데이터 처리의 기초가 됩니다. - [일반선택] 대수 (일반선택, 5단계 성취도(A-E) 및 석차등급 산출)
지수, 로그, 수열 등 대수학적 개념은 알고리즘의 복잡도 분석, 데이터 암호화, 이산수학 등 컴퓨터공학의 여러 분야에서 활용됩니다. - [일반선택] 미적분Ⅰ (★강력 추천) (일반선택, 5단계 성취도(A-E) 및 석차등급 산출)
함수의 변화율과 최적화 개념은 인공지능의 학습 알고리즘, 데이터 분석, 컴퓨터 그래픽스, 시스템 성능 분석 등 다양한 컴퓨터공학 문제 해결에 핵심적인 수학적 도구입니다. - [일반선택] 확률과 통계 (★추천) (일반선택, 5단계 성취도(A-E) 및 석차등급 산출)
데이터 분석, 머신러닝, 인공지능, 네트워크 통신, 시스템 시뮬레이션 등 컴퓨터공학의 많은 분야에서 확률 모델링과 통계적 추론은 필수적으로 활용됩니다. - [진로선택] 미적분Ⅱ (심화 학습) (진로선택, 3/5단계 성취도, 석차등급 미산출)
다변수 함수, 편미분 등 고급 미적분 개념은 인공지능, 컴퓨터 비전, 로보틱스, 데이터 과학 등 컴퓨터공학의 심화 연구 분야를 이해하고 문제를 해결하는 데 매우 중요합니다. - [진로선택] 기하 (그래픽스, AI 연계) (진로선택, 3/5단계 성취도, 석차등급 미산출)
벡터, 공간좌표, 변환 등은 컴퓨터 그래픽스, 로보틱스, 컴퓨터 비전, 기계 학습 등에서 공간 데이터를 다루고 시각화하는 데 핵심적인 수학적 기초를 제공합니다. - [진로선택] 인공지능 수학 (진로선택, 3/5단계 성취도, 석차등급 미산출)
인공지능과 머신러닝의 핵심이 되는 선형대수(행렬, 벡터), 확률과 통계, 미적분, 최적화 이론 등의 수학적 원리를 학습하여 인공지능 기술에 대한 깊이 있는 이해를 돕습니다. - [융합선택] 수학과제 탐구 (융합선택, 3/5단계 성취도 또는 P/F, 석차등급 미산출)
컴퓨터공학과 관련된 수학적 문제(예: 알고리즘 효율성 분석, 암호 이론, 네트워크 모델링 등)를 주제로 탐구 활동을 진행하며 문제 해결 능력과 심층적 사고력을 기를 수 있습니다.
👉 수학 과목 선택 Tip: 컴퓨터공학은 수학, 특히 이산수학, 선형대수, 미적분, 확률과 통계의 응용이 매우 중요합니다. '미적분Ⅰ'과 '확률과 통계'는 기본으로, '미적분Ⅱ', '기하'를 통해 심화 학습을 하는 것이 좋습니다. '인공지능 수학'은 AI 분야에 대한 직접적인 준비가 됩니다.
II. 디지털 시대의 핵심 역량! 정보 및 과학 교과 선택 전략 👨💻
컴퓨터 시스템에 대한 이해, 프로그래밍 능력, 데이터 처리 능력은 컴퓨터공학도의 기본 소양입니다. 과학적 사고와 탐구 능력 또한 중요합니다.
✨ 컴퓨터공학과 지망생을 위한 추천 정보 및 과학 과목: (과목명을 클릭하면 상세 설명으로 이동합니다)
- [공통-정보] 정보 (★필수적 선택 권장) (공통과목, 5단계 성취도(A-E) 및 석차등급 산출)
정보 문화 소양, 컴퓨팅 사고력, 프로그래밍 기초, 데이터 활용, 인공지능 원리 등 컴퓨터공학 학습에 필요한 가장 기본적인 지식과 역량을 습득합니다. 모든 IT 분야의 출발점입니다. - [진로선택-정보] 데이터 과학 기초 (★강력 추천) (진로선택, 3/5단계 성취도, 석차등급 미산출)
데이터 수집, 처리, 분석, 시각화 등 데이터 과학의 전 과정을 이해하고 실습하며, 빅데이터 시대에 필요한 데이터 분석 능력과 문제 해결 능력을 함양합니다. AI, 머신러닝 분야에 필수적입니다. - [진로선택-정보] 소프트웨어와 생활 (★강력 추천) (진로선택, 3/5단계 성취도, 석차등급 미산출)
프로그래밍 언어(예: 파이썬 등)를 활용하여 생활 속 문제를 해결하는 소프트웨어를 직접 개발하는 경험을 통해 알고리즘 설계 능력과 프로그래밍 역량을 실질적으로 향상합니다. - [진로선택-정보] 인공지능 기초 (★강력 추천) (진로선택, 3/5단계 성취도, 석차등급 미산출)
인공지능의 핵심 원리(머신러닝, 딥러닝 등)와 다양한 응용 분야를 학습하고, 간단한 인공지능 모델을 체험하거나 구현해보며 미래 핵심 기술에 대한 이해와 활용 능력을 기릅니다. - [융합선택-정보] 컴퓨터 시스템 일반 (융합선택, 3/5단계 성취도 또는 P/F, 석차등급 미산출)
컴퓨터 하드웨어(CPU, 메모리 등)와 소프트웨어(운영체제 등)의 구성 및 작동 원리, 네트워크, 정보 보안 등을 학습하여 컴퓨터 시스템 전반에 대한 이해를 높입니다. 시스템 프로그래밍, 정보 보안 분야에 유용합니다. - [융합선택-정보] 데이터베이스 프로그래밍 (융합선택, 3/5단계 성취도 또는 P/F, 석차등급 미산출)
데이터베이스 설계, SQL을 활용한 데이터 관리 및 조작 등 대량의 데이터를 효율적으로 처리하고 응용 프로그램과 연동하는 프로그래밍 능력을 기릅니다. 백엔드 개발, 데이터 엔지니어링 분야에 중요합니다. - 과학: 공통: 통합과학1 & 통합과학2, 과학탐구실험1 & 과학탐구실험2 (통합과학: 공통과목, 5단계 성취도(A-E) 및 석차등급 산출 / 과학탐구실험: 공통과목, 3단계 성취도(A-C) 또는 P/F, 석차등급 미산출)
과학적 사고방식, 문제 해결 과정, 실험 설계 및 데이터 분석 능력 등은 컴퓨터공학적 문제 해결에도 적용될 수 있는 범용적인 탐구 역량입니다. - 과학: [일반선택] 물리학 (하드웨어, 네트워크 연계) (일반선택, 5단계 성취도(A-E) 및 석차등급 산출)
전자기학, 회로 이론, 반도체 등 물리학의 원리는 컴퓨터 하드웨어 설계, 네트워크 통신, 양자 컴퓨팅 등 컴퓨터공학의 물리적 기반을 이해하는 데 중요합니다.
👉 정보/과학 과목 선택 Tip: '정보' 과목은 컴퓨터공학의 첫걸음입니다. '데이터 과학 기초', '소프트웨어와 생활', '인공지능 기초'는 전공 학습과 직접적으로 연계되므로 강력히 추천합니다. '물리학'은 컴퓨터 하드웨어나 통신 분야에 관심 있는 학생에게 도움이 됩니다.
III. 논리적 표현과 협업의 기초! 국어, 영어 및 기타 교과 선택 전략 🌐
복잡한 알고리즘과 시스템을 설계하고, 이를 문서화하며, 팀원 및 사용자와 효과적으로 소통하기 위해서는 뛰어난 국어 및 영어 능력이 필요합니다. 또한, 다양한 학문 분야에 대한 이해는 창의적인 문제 해결에 도움을 줄 수 있습니다.
✨ 컴퓨터공학과 지망생을 위한 추천 국어, 영어 및 기타 교과 과목: (과목명을 클릭하면 상세 설명으로 이동합니다)
- 국어: [일반선택] 독서와 작문 (일반선택, 5단계 성취도(A-E) 및 석차등급 산출)
기술 문서, 프로그래밍 관련 자료, 연구 논문 등을 정확하게 독해하고, 자신의 아이디어나 개발 과정을 논리적이고 체계적인 글로 작성하는 능력을 기릅니다. - 영어: [일반선택] 영어 독해와 작문 (★강력 추천) (일반선택, 5단계 성취도(A-E) 및 석차등급 산출)
대부분의 프로그래밍 언어, 최신 기술 문서, 오픈소스 커뮤니티, 국제 학술 자료 등이 영어로 되어 있으므로, 높은 수준의 영어 독해 및 작문 능력은 컴퓨터공학 학습과 연구에 필수적입니다. - [진로선택-영어] 심화 영어 독해와 작문 (진로선택, 3/5단계 성취도, 석차등급 미산출)
전문적인 기술 문서나 학술 논문을 깊이 있게 이해하고, 국제적인 기술 교류 및 협업에 필요한 고급 영어 구사 능력을 함양합니다. - 교양: [교양] 논리학 (교양 교과, P(이수)/F(미이수), 석차등급 미산출)
명제 논리, 술어 논리 등 형식 논리학의 기초를 학습하여 알고리즘 설계, 프로그래밍 논리, 데이터베이스 질의 등 컴퓨터 과학의 근간이 되는 논리적 사고력과 추론 능력을 강화합니다. - [진로선택-기술·가정] 지식 재산 일반 (창업/특허 연계) (진로선택, 3/5단계 성취도, 석차등급 미산출)
소프트웨어 저작권, 기술 특허 등 IT 분야의 지식 재산에 대한 이해를 높여, 자신이 개발한 기술이나 아이디어를 보호하고 활용하는 데 필요한 기초 지식을 쌓습니다. IT 창업에 관심 있는 학생에게 유용합니다.
👉 국어, 영어 및 기타 교과 선택 Tip: 컴퓨터공학 분야의 전문 지식은 대부분 영어로 되어 있으므로 영어 학습에 많은 노력을 기울여야 합니다. 논리적 사고와 문제 해결 과정을 명확하게 설명하는 국어 능력도 중요하며, '논리학'은 컴퓨팅 사고의 기초를 다지는 데 도움이 됩니다.
컴퓨터공학과 진학을 위한 선택과목은 여러분이 컴퓨터공학 내에서 어떤 세부 분야(예: 소프트웨어공학, 인공지능, 데이터과학, 정보보안, 컴퓨터 시스템, 네트워크, 게임 개발 등)에 관심을 두는지에 따라 더욱 구체화될 수 있습니다. 🌟 오늘 제시된 가이드가 여러분의 선택에 도움이 되기를 바라며, 가장 중요한 것은 끊임없는 학습 의지와 논리적 사고, 그리고 새로운 기술에 대한 도전 정신입니다. 학교 선생님과의 상담, 코딩 동아리 활동, 개인 프로젝트 진행, 오픈소스 참여 등을 통해 여러분만의 IT 역량을 키워나가시길 응원합니다!
디지털 세상을 만들고 미래를 혁신할 예비 컴퓨터공학 전문가 여러분의 꿈을 힘껏 응원합니다! 🚀
컴퓨터공학과 선택과목에 대한 여러분의 생각이나 질문이 있다면 댓글로 자유롭게 공유해주세요!
'입시' 카테고리의 다른 글
통계학과 합격 로드맵: 데이터로 세상을 읽는 선택과목 가이드 (0) | 2025.05.25 |
---|---|
인공지능학과(AI학과) 합격 로드맵: 미래 AI 전문가를 위한 선택과목 가이드 (0) | 2025.05.24 |
수학과 합격 로드맵: 논리와 추론의 세계를 탐험하는 선택과목 가이드 (0) | 2025.05.24 |
물리학과 합격 로드맵: 우주의 비밀을 탐구하는 선택과목 가이드 (0) | 2025.05.24 |
화학과 합격 로드맵: 미래 화학자를 위한 선택과목 완전정복! (0) | 2025.05.24 |